Scrum Master
MANTECH seeks a motivated, career and customer-oriented **Scrum Master** to join our team. This position is a **hybrid** role with 3 days a week on site. **Responsibilities include but are not limited to:** + Facilitate all Scrum ceremonies (Daily Scrum, Sprint Planning, Sprint Review, Sprint Retrospective) effectively and efficiently. + Coach the Product Owner on maximizing value and refining the Product Backlog. + Guide the organization in its adoption of Scrum, helping employees and stakeholders understand and enact empirical product development. + Work with relevant stakeholders to resolve issues and mitigate risks. + Promote transparency by ensuring clear communication of team progress, challenges, and metrics to all relevant stakeholders. + Collaborate with HR business partners, IT, and other departments to ensure seamless integration and delivery of HR technology projects. **Basic Qualifications:** +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Information Technology, Human Resources, Business Administration, or a related field. + 8+ years of experience as a Scrum Master for a software development team, preferably within an HR or enterprise systems context. + Certified Scrum Master (CSM) or Professional Scrum Master (PSM I) certification. + Strong understanding of Agile principles and practices (Scrum) + Experience with .NET development environments and software development lifecycle (SDLC). + Excellent communication, facilitation, and interpersonal skills. + Proficiency with Agile project management tools (e.g., Jira). **Preferred:** + Experience working in Human Resources (HR) or with HR-related systems. + Additional Agile certifications (e.g., A-CSM, PSM II, SAFe Scrum Master). + Technical background in .NET development or related technologies. + Experience with change management and organizational transformation. + Experience working with the Air Force or Space Force **Clearance Requirements:** + US Citizen with ability to obtain and maintain a public trust clearance suitability **Physical Requirements:** + Must be able to remain in a stationary position 50%. + Constantly operates a computer and other office productivity machinery, such as a calculator, copy machine and computer printer. + The person in this position frequently communicates with co-workers, management, and customers, which may involve delivering presentations.
